Latest Patents

Amanai holds a patent for an "Exhaust gas purification control device for an internal combustion engine." This device includes a detection unit that monitors the air-fuel ratio or the rich/lean state of exhaust gas flowing from a first catalyst located upstream. The system features an estimating unit that assesses the oxygen adsorption amount on both the first and second catalysts. Additionally, an enrichment control unit is designed to adjust the richness of the injected fuel based on the estimated oxygen adsorption levels. This control unit initiates the enrichment process by setting the fuel richness to a level greater than stoichiometry and maintains this level even after the detection unit indicates a stoichiometric air-fuel ratio.
